The Specialist, Policy works collaboratively with different areas of the agency to develop and support policy initiatives to strengthen and improve regulatory outcomes achieved by the anti-money laundering and counter-terrorism financing (AML/CTF) regime. This includes providing policy advice to support the functions and operations of the agency, and the making of legislative Rules. The role also works closely with the Department of Home Affairs to support the progression of legislative reforms to the _Anti-Money Laundering and Counter-Terrorism Financing Act 2006_.

The Specialist, Policy under broad supervision is responsible for:

- undertaking research and analysis including on complex policy matters
- providing policy advice to support AUSTRAC’s intelligence and regulatory functions
- responding to internal and external stakeholder inquiries in relation to policy issues
- supporting the development of legislative reforms and the making of Rules under the AML/CTF Act
- preparing written briefings and submissions
- developing and maintaining internal and external relationships to facilitate and communicate changes to the AML/CTF legal and policy framework
- supporting AUSTRAC’s engagement with the Asia Pacific Group on Money Laundering
- supporting AUSTRAC’s engagement with the Department of Home Affairs as Head of Delegation to the Financial Action Task Force, an interjurisdictional policy body responsible for setting global standards for combatting money laundering and terrorism financing.
